and a thermodynamic equation. A Kain-Fritsch cumulus parameterization
scheme is used to simulate convective rainfall. Other parameterizations
are standard for a simulation of this type. Surface fluxes of heat and
moisture are represented through the Land Ecosystem Feedback land
surface model. 14 The model domain has horizontal dimensions of 82
82 grid
points with a grid spacing of 60 km, encompassing the Thailand and some
part of Indian Ocean. The model uses a vertically stretched grid with
a maximum vertical grid spacing of 1000 m. The minimum vertical grid
spacing is 100 m with a vertical stretch ratio of 1.2. There are 30 grid points
in the vertical one. The polar stereo-projection is used, and the center of
the domain is located at 13.5N, 100E (Fig. 1). The meteorological initial
and boundary conditions were interpolated from the National Centers for
Environmental Prediction (NCEP) daily reanalysis (available online at
http://www.cdc.noaa.gov/Datasets/ncep.reanalysis/pressure/).
